永发信息网

2014年altera推出的各系列soc fpga中使用什么硬核

答案:2  悬赏:60  手机版
解决时间 2021-03-02 08:07
2014年altera推出的各系列soc fpga中使用什么硬核
最佳答案
ARM Cortex A9 MPCore ,我们现在已经在用了
全部回答
我们现在用的就是cyclone v的soc,其实就是把传统的单片机固件全部变灵活了,每个模块都可以用户自己来例化,如果不用fpga逻辑设计软核的话,hps这边就相当于一个arm cortex a9处理器的芯片而已。对于你的问题,我按照我的理解来回答一下,共同学习: 1、想要得到这个uart的数据,其实原则上是不需要配置fpga的qsys的,因为uart本来就是hps这边的外设,arm是可以直接对其寻址的,就是一个简单的外设。但是为什么每个设计都要配qsys呢?这是因为qsys中会帮我们把系统最基础的初始化,比如sdram控制器初始化、引脚复用等等包装成一个硬件信息,称为handoff。而在soc启动时,bootrom执行完后必须找到一个叫preloader的映像,这个preloader就是做sdram初始化等事情的,没错,handoff就是我们用来生成preloader的利器,它仅仅帮我们做了sdram和引脚、地址映射、引脚复用、时钟等基础工作,但是没有这些又是不行的,因此,必须配一个,不过为了方便,只要我们不用到fpga侧的软核,那么一个preloader可以用在无数个工程中了,不用每次都配。 2、控制台仅仅是用来做调试用的,也不是所有的工程都可以用控制台的tcl脚本来控制,它针对一些特殊历程,如果你是针对fpga的内容调试,那么你的命令码会在开发环境内部转换为有效数据,直接通过jtag写到板子中去,如果你是针对hps,也就是arm侧进行调试,那么你的命令码会转换为地址+数据这样的格式,也是直接写到某个地址上去而已。这个你能明白吗? 3、并不是说对外设的使用简单了,这样做个比较: 现在有三个设备:fpga芯片、arm处理器芯片、soc芯片 fpga只能用来设计逻辑电路,基本数字运算很快,适合设计一成不变的固件ip核,比如设计一个加法器、一个flash控制器、adc控制接口、数字信号处理等等;但没有处理器灵活; arm是基于cpu结构的微计算机,可以接受灵活的、千变万化的大型程序,比如设计手机,跑个操作系统如linux等,但芯片内所有外设都是固件,不能自己定制和修改; 而soc能够提供给你的,既有fpga设计的稳定性和简单易用,又有arm的强大处理和控制功能,并且你需要自定制ip时可以很方便地在fpga中来实现,然后通过桥接挂在hps系统下,便成了传统意义的外设,够灵活吧? 纯手打,无copy,喜欢的话加q279711303,共同学习!
我要举报
如以上问答信息为低俗、色情、不良、暴力、侵权、涉及违法等信息,可以点下面链接进行举报!
大家都在看
看过姜文导演的《阳光灿烂的日子》吗?
地球存在生命的条件是①日地距离适中②地球质
沐锦美容养生会馆地址在哪,我要去那里办事
兼职网的网站
平安消费型保险有哪些
某DNA分子中含有2000个碱基,其中胸腺嘧啶(T)
自动档汽车如何防止溜坡?
醋之韵是属于什么民族的舞蹈
经典双喜1906一条多少钱
长发牛羊肉铺这个地址在什么地方,我要处理点
藏朝发艺地址在哪,我要去那里办事
机械键盘的方向键连点,即使切换成wasd还是连
2氧化碳与氢气反应
过程怎么算的?
初一数学上册计算题(带答案)
推荐资讯
陕西宇飞物业管理有限责任公司华浮宫桂园项目
下崖上怎么去啊,有知道地址的么
别人打电话给你,苹果6s通话中怎么录音
同是B级车,宝马3系和大众全新迈腾怎么选
一个圆形喷水池的半径是五米它的周长是多少米
劳动仲裁是不是当场裁决?
男性,45岁,反复骨痛、乏力半年,尿检发现蛋
打听一下鹤壁湘江中学的一个女老师
航空资质怎么申请
求一首很爱情很悲剧很悲剧的诗句,也可以接写
考研调剂系统开通后填报越快越好吗?越快
出了交通事故,我爸爸开助力车和小车发生事故
正方形一边上任一点到这个正方形两条对角线的
阴历怎么看 ?